Football followers all around the world wakened with a stunning information when Cristiano Ronaldo revealed just a few snippets of his interview with Piers Morgan. The Portuguese striker took digs at his boyhood membership and went forward to query present supervisor Erik Ten Hag.
Now based on Evening Standard, Ronaldo will likely be on the lookout for a brand new house after the World Cup in Qatar and it appears like Chelsea might be the frontrunners to amass his companies.
Chelsea's proprietor Todd Boehly beforehand needed to buy Ronaldo however could not due to Thomas Tuchel's lack of curiosity.
Now with Stamford Bridge experiencing a change in managerial construction, Boehly may fulfill his needs of signing Cristiano Ronaldo in January.
